1
resposta

Reversed não funcionou corretamente

Não sei se estou me adiantando ao conteúdo das próximas aulas, mas fica claro no vídeo que o método reversed não funciona conforme o que parece ter sido dito. Ele só faz a lista ficar de trás para frente. Para ordenar do maior para o menor, precisa utilizar o sorted com o parâmetro. Pelo menos é o que parece :S

1 resposta

De fato o método reversed(lista) apenas inverte a ordem atual dos elementos, tal qual [::-1].

Para ordenar do maior para o menor usa-se: lista.sort(reverse=True).

Costuma haver confusão entre o método reversed() e o parâmetro reverse.

Quer mergulhar em tecnologia e aprendizagem?

Receba a newsletter que o nosso CEO escreve pessoalmente, com insights do mercado de trabalho, ciência e desenvolvimento de software